On this episode of Adulting with Horses, Heather and Natalie discuss the term "horse addict". Lose the negative connotation and focus on the good things that result from being passionate about horses. Plus, Heather is injured and Natalie puts on her big girl pants to go on a trail ride. Chapter markers:0:48 - Topic #Intro chat 8:50 - Topic #Don't call me an addict, it's about passion and we can (and should) walk away periodically. 21:56 Making friends is hard and Natalie goes on a trail ride. 46:00 - Adulting Wins- We won an award, bad reviews hurt, and anyone want shirts?
